In an air-cooled engine, the walls of the cylinders are exposed to the airflow, to provide the primary method of cooling to the engine. Most air-cooled engines have cooling fins on the cylinders and each cylinder has a separate case in order to maximise the surface area available for cooling. They serve as support and enclosure for the moving parts. Nowadays, the cylinder block and crankcase are cast together in a single casting, which gives a rigid structure.

WebHydraulic cylinders are used as linear actuators to apply unidirectional force and stroke in many marine and offshore engineering applications. The piston rod of these cylinders transmits the power from the displacement of pressurized hydraulic fluid via the piston inside the cylinder shell.

As the name implies, external slave cylinders are normally mounted on the outside of the transmission bell housing. They consist of few moving parts other than a piston, internal spring, and pushrod. A rubber boot is usually used to seal contaminants away from the moving parts.
